Top 9 des meilleurs langages de programmation de 2022 pour le développement Web
Publié: 2022-04-01Alors que le monde dépend de plus en plus de la technologie, il est essentiel que les développeurs puissent choisir les meilleurs langages de programmation afin de pouvoir résoudre les problèmes avec créativité et efficacité.
Il existe des centaines de langages de programmation disponibles aujourd'hui, chacun avec ses propres avantages et inconvénients et différents niveaux de popularité. Mais quels seront les meilleurs langages de programmation de 2022 ?
Que vous débutiez ou que vous soyez un professionnel chevronné cherchant à élargir vos compétences, savoir ce qui se passe en 2022 peut vous aider à déterminer quelles langues valent la peine d'être apprises maintenant et lesquelles seront les plus demandées plus tard. Nous avons 9 excellents choix pour les meilleurs langages de programmation en 2022 !
Table des matières
1. Java – Toujours #1 ?
Java est toujours considéré par beaucoup comme l'un des meilleurs langages de programmation, sinon le meilleur. Le langage le plus couramment utilisé pour le développement d'applications Android et le développement d'applications Web restera également un premier choix en 2022.
Il convient de noter que Google a annoncé son nouveau langage de programmation nommé Go en 2009. Beaucoup disent que Go pourrait remplacer Java car il est plus simple et conçu avec moins de compromis, mais il y a suffisamment de différences fonctionnelles entre eux pour garder Java bien vivant dans les années à venir.
2. C++ – En bonne voie
Les premières versions de C++ ont été déployées en 1985, et c'est aujourd'hui l'un des langages de programmation les plus populaires au monde. Toujours aussi fort - en fait, il devient encore plus populaire. C++ a été publié en 1985 par Bjarne Stroustrup comme une extension de son langage précédent : C with Classes. Il est utilisé dans une grande variété d'industries, y compris les médias et le divertissement, les services financiers, les soins de santé et l'aérospatiale. En fait, depuis près d'une décennie, C++ est régulièrement classé parmi les cinq meilleurs langages de programmation de TIOBE Software.
3. Ruby - Pour la simplicité
Si vous n'êtes pas familier avec Ruby, vous voudrez peut-être vous familiariser avant 2022. Les experts prédisent que Ruby sera l'un des meilleurs langages de programmation dans cinq ans en raison de sa simplicité et de son adoption généralisée, entre autres facteurs. Si vous connaissez déjà un langage de programmation, il est assez facile à comprendre, ce qui en fait un premier langage de programmation idéal. Il est également bon pour apprendre à penser comme un programmeur informatique et est populaire comme moyen d'enseigner les compétences de codage dans les écoles.
4. Python – Le langage polyvalent
Python est un langage polyvalent, c'est-à-dire qu'il peut être utilisé pour développer n'importe quel type d'application, qu'il s'agisse d'une application Web ou d'une application de bureau. Cela fait de Python l'un des langages de programmation les plus demandés et c'est aussi celui que de nombreuses entreprises de pointe utilisent également dans leurs produits. La raison pour laquelle tant d'entreprises utilisent Python est qu'il est extrêmement polyvalent et facile à apprendre. Il ne nécessite pas de formation approfondie et peut être rapidement assimilé par n'importe qui. De plus, puisque Python est open source, il est gratuit pour les utilisateurs ! Ainsi, si vous voulez devenir un programmeur efficace qui n'est pas lié par des frais de licence coûteux, vous devriez certainement envisager d'apprendre Python.
Bonne lecture : Meilleurs outils de développement d'applications mobiles
5. PHP – Je le connais !
PHP n'est peut-être pas l'un des meilleurs langages de programmation, mais il devrait certainement figurer sur votre liste. Ce langage omniprésent, qui alimente 60 à 70 % des sites Web, est gratuit, facile à apprendre et un outil puissant pour les développeurs. De plus, il s'intègre bien avec WordPress et Magento (qui ont été spécifiquement construits avec PHP). PHP 7.2 a également introduit la prise en charge des indications de type scalaire, des chaînes multi-octets, une API de hachage de mot de passe améliorée, des tableaux constants et bien plus encore ! Vous devriez envisager d'apprendre un peu de PHP si vous souhaitez vraiment créer des systèmes de gestion de contenu (CMS) ou des sites de commerce électronique étonnants.
6. JavaScript – Juste au moment où vous pensiez qu'il était mort…
JavaScript est un langage de programmation qui continuera d'être très populaire dans les années à venir. Il est pris en charge par tous les navigateurs et est incontestablement l'un des langages de programmation les plus utilisés aujourd'hui, il serait donc logique qu'il reste un élément clé dans la création de pages Web et d'applications Web dans 5 ans.
Si vous n'avez pas beaucoup d'expérience avec JavaScript (ou le codage du tout), envisagez de l'apprendre. Des compétences en JavaScript et dans d'autres langages de programmation populaires pourraient être extrêmement bénéfiques, même si vous n'avez pas l'intention de les utiliser de manière professionnelle.
Étant donné que les sites Web fonctionnent sur des codes écrits par des personnes qui savent coder, comprendre comment vos sites préférés sont créés pourrait vous donner une toute nouvelle appréciation de ce qui se passe pour créer quelque chose d'aussi simple que la lecture d'articles en ligne.
7. Go - Du langage de programmation zéro au plus performant
Même si Google Go est l'un des rares nouveaux langages de programmation qui ont émergé ces dernières années, il se démarque parmi eux comme celui qui offre des performances remarquables. En fait, Go a été qualifié de langage de programmation à la croissance la plus rapide de l'histoire.
De plus, Go est présenté comme un remplaçant potentiel de C et C++ et est soutenu par toute une équipe de Google. Selon la plupart des témoignages, ce n'est qu'une question de temps avant que Go ne devienne un outil essentiel dans l'arsenal de tout développeur de logiciels.
Si vous voulez faire partie de ceux qui savent programmer en 2018, assurez-vous de vous familiariser avec Go pendant qu'il est encore de votre côté.
8. Objective-C - Support solide des utilisateurs d'Apple
Objective-C est l'un des plus anciens langages de programmation. Le langage est né avec NeXT en 1984 et a finalement été acheté par Apple en 1996. La popularité d'Objective-C en a fait l'un des meilleurs outils d'Apple pour développer des applications iOS.
Objective-C restera dans une position similaire pour les années à venir en raison du soutien indéfectible d'Apple à ses utilisateurs et à sa plate-forme de développement. En fait, bien que Swift puisse être plus convivial pour les développeurs qu'Objective-C, de nombreux développeurs connaissent déjà la syntaxe du langage C, ce qui a facilité la transition entre ces deux langages.
Bonne lecture : Conseils pour choisir la meilleure société de développement Web
9. Swift - Monter rapidement les graphiques
Swift était la première tentative d'Apple pour un nouveau langage de programmation, mais leur vision ne s'est pas arrêtée là. Ces dernières années, ils ont créé un outil appelé Playgrounds qui vous permet de créer du code et de voir vos résultats en temps réel, ce qui signifie qu'il est désormais plus facile que jamais de démarrer avec Swift et de créer quelque chose de beau.
Avec de grandes sociétés de développement d'applications telles que Facebook adoptant Swift comme langage de programmation par défaut, attendez-vous à ce qu'il gagne en popularité très rapidement.
Conclusion
Il s'agit d'une liste des principaux langages de programmation utilisés dans les principales sociétés de développement d'applications Web ou mobiles du monde entier.
Si vous commencez à programmer votre application ou votre site Web ou si vous essayez de l'améliorer, les 9 langages de programmation mentionnés ci-dessus vous seront sûrement d'une grande aide. Cette liste change avec le temps à mesure que de nouvelles technologies émergent. Cependant, la plupart de ces langues restent applicables même si elles ne sont pas à la mode. Alors choisissez une langue qui correspond à vos centres d'intérêt et amusez-vous à apprendre !